Abstract

The present application discloses a touch sensing apparatus for detecting a touch motion by induction. The touch sensing apparatus includes a base substrate; a black matrix layer on the base substrate defining a plurality of light transmissive regions; an inductor layer on the base substrate, the inductor layer including at least one inductor unit, each of the at least one inductor unit having a multi-turn planar coil structure, a projection of the inductor layer on the base substrate substantially overlapping with that of a portion of the black matrix layer; and at least one first sensing circuit coupled to the at least one inductor unit and configured to be provided with an AC signal and to detect a change of the AC signal induced by the touch motion.
